Common Name(s):
White grunt
Size:
On average, the white grunt will grow to lengths of 17 inches (45 cm).
Diet:
These fish eat nocturnally, or at night. They feed on shrimp, crab, mussels, scallops, small fishes and worms.
Range & Habitat:
Throughout the western Atlantic Ocean, Gulf of Mexico and Caribbean Sea, white grunts can be found in shallow coastal waters. They inhabit coral reefs and sandy bottoms.
Details:
White grunts are a shiny creamy color with highlights of bronze, yellow and blue. They have almond shaped bodies and forked tails.
